Apple Unveils Cheaper, More Powerful MacBook Air Computer

Apple (AAPL) has launched a new line of MacBook Air computers that contain a more powerful M4 processor and upgraded camera but cost $100 U.S. less than previous models.

The MacBook Air is Apple’s bestselling laptop computer and one of the company’s most important products, according to analysts.

Mac computer sales rose 15% in the final quarter of 2024, totaling $9 billion U.S. worldwide.

The cheaper price should spur further demand for the MacBook Air and comes despite new U.S. import tariffs that are expected to eventually raise prices for consumer electronics.

For now, Apple’s new 13-inch MacBook Air has a starting price of $999 U.S., and the larger 15-inch model costs $1,099 U.S.

The newest MacBook Air also comes in a sky-blue colour and can support multiple external monitors. The more affordable MacBook Air laptops go on sale March 12 of this year.

The MacBook Air is the latest in a series of new products released by Apple in recent weeks.

The consumer electronics company has also announced a high-end Mac Studio desktop computer with a microchip that can run advanced artificial intelligence (A.I.) models.

And, Apple has unveiled an upgraded its iPad Air tablet and announced a low-cost iPhone 16e smartphone.

The stock of Apple has gained 39% over the last 12 months to trade at $235.74 U.S. per share.
